As an experiment, have you tried putting in a hardcoded aqUtils.Delay(10000) after the tab to see if that allows the application to proceed? If there is data validation or whatnot that is attempted and TestComplete is trying to move forward before that's done, that could very well be the problem.
I wouldn't KEEP that delay in your code long term... once you determine if this is the case, you're going to want to write some logic to be "smart" about knowing when to go ahead in the code... is there a database record being written? Is there an object on screen whose status is getting updated? Those kinds of things.In any case, it sounds like you're on to something... intermittent things like that usually do point to the automation trying to proceed when the application may not be ready.
